RAJOURI, Dec 2: Minister for Animal, Sheep Husbandry and Fisheries, Abdul Gani Kohli has said that the Government is committed to provide better connectivity to the people of State for which a network of roads is put in place in all inaccessible areas of the State.
The Minister said this while addressing a large public gathering at village Androla in Kalakote constituency. He said several initiatives have been taken up to provide road connectivity to the people of the State especially in inaccessible areas and sufficient funds have been earmarked for the purpose. He said the Government has also initiated several measures for providing irrigation facilities to the people of the area.
Minister said that the present dispensation has taken some prestigious road projects in hand for which Detailed Project Reports (DPRs) have been prepared and submitted to the Government of India for accord of necessary grants. He said various road projects worth crores of rupees have been sanctioned under PMGSY in the State and the construction work on these road projects are apace. He said these roads will shrink the distances and will ultimately help to improve the socio-economic conditions of the people of the State.
Kohli said that the directions have already been given to executing agencies to expedite the pace of work on all ongoing developmental works and complete them in a time bound manner.
